As Pastoral Lead, you will:

· Lead on the pastoral care, wellbeing and safeguarding support for students.
· Develop positive relationships with pupils who may present with social, emotional and mental health needs (SEMH).
· Support behaviour management strategies and promote positive conduct throughout the provision.
· Work collaboratively with teaching staff to identify and remove barriers to learning.
· Liaise effectively with parents, carers and external professionals to ensure the best outcomes for students.
· Contribute to safeguarding processes and act in accordance with statutory guidance.
· Support students in developing resilience, confidence and emotional regulation skills.
· Maintain accurate records and reports relating to pastoral interventions and student progress.

The Ideal Candidate Will Have:

· Previous experience in a pastoral, behaviour, inclusion, youth work or safeguarding role.
· Experience working with vulnerable children and young people, ideally within an Alternative Provision, PRU, SEMH setting or specialist education environment.
· Strong behaviour management and conflict resolution skills.
· A calm, empathetic and professional approach.
· The ability to remain resilient when faced with challenging situations.
· A genuine passion for supporting young people to achieve success.
